当前位置: 首页 > 教育 > 正文

DOGE交易手续费全解析:避坑指南与优化策略

  • 教育
  • 时间:2025-03-08
  • 访问:47
DOGE交易手续费全解析:避坑指南与优化策略

本文详解狗狗币DOGE交易手续费,包括计算方式、影响因素及注意事项,助您更好地管理交易成本,避免不必要的花费。了解网络拥堵情况,合理设置手续费,提高交易效率。

狗狗币交易手续费计算方法

狗狗币(Dogecoin,简称DOGE)作为一种流行的加密货币,其交易手续费的机制对于用户理解和优化交易成本至关重要。本文将深入探讨狗狗币交易手续费的计算方法,影响因素以及相关注意事项,帮助用户更好地管理其狗狗币交易。

狗狗币交易手续费概述

狗狗币的交易手续费并非固定值,而是动态变化的,由多种因素共同决定。与传统金融系统普遍采用的固定百分比或金额的手续费模式不同,狗狗币网络采用一种更为灵活的机制。在狗狗币区块链网络中,交易手续费的主要作用是作为一种经济激励,鼓励矿工验证交易并将交易打包到区块中,从而维护网络的正常运行和安全性。矿工通过解决复杂的计算难题来创建新的区块,并将待处理的交易记录添加到这些区块中。因此,手续费的设置必须足够具有吸引力,能够覆盖矿工的运营成本(包括电力消耗、硬件维护等),并提供足够的利润空间,才能确保交易能够被及时且高效地处理,避免交易拥堵。

狗狗币的交易手续费水平会受到网络拥堵程度、交易输入输出数量以及矿工设定的最低手续费等多重因素的影响。当网络上的交易量激增时,矿工往往会优先处理那些支付更高手续费的交易,导致手续费较低的交易需要等待更长的时间才能被确认。一笔交易包含的输入和输出越多,占用的区块空间也越大,所需支付的手续费也会相应增加。用户可以通过查看狗狗币区块浏览器或咨询相关钱包提供商,了解当前网络的平均手续费水平,并据此调整自己的交易手续费,以确保交易能够及时得到确认。矿工也会根据自身运营情况和市场竞争态势,动态调整其接受交易的最低手续费标准。因此,用户在发送狗狗币交易时,应综合考虑以上各种因素,设定合理的手续费,以实现交易速度和成本之间的平衡。

狗狗币交易手续费的计算方式

狗狗币交易手续费的计算并非简单的公式,而是一个动态调整的过程,受到多种因素的影响。手续费的设定旨在激励矿工快速且优先地验证和打包交易,从而确保狗狗币网络的正常运行。理解这些影响因素有助于更好地规划交易策略,并避免不必要的手续费支出。

  1. 交易大小 (Transaction Size) :交易的大小以字节(bytes)为单位衡量,直接影响手续费的高低。一笔交易包含输入(inputs)和输出(outputs)两部分,每个输入代表一笔先前接收到的狗狗币,而每个输出则指定将狗狗币发送到哪个地址。交易越大,需要存储和处理的数据就越多,矿工需要消耗更多的计算资源和带宽来验证这笔交易,因此手续费也会水涨船高。例如,涉及多个地址的批量转账,由于包含大量的输入和输出,其交易大小通常会显著增加,进而导致更高的手续费。交易中包含的脚本代码(用于实现更复杂的功能,如多重签名)也会增加交易的大小。
  2. 网络拥堵程度 (Network Congestion) :当狗狗币网络上的交易量激增时,未被矿工确认的交易会积压在“交易池”(mempool)中。交易池是等待矿工处理的交易的临时存储区域。此时,用户需要通过支付更高的手续费来提高交易优先级,以争取在下一个区块中被打包的机会。手续费越高,矿工越倾向于优先处理该笔交易,因为他们可以获得更高的收益。网络拥堵程度是动态变化的,可以通过各种区块链浏览器、API接口以及专门的监控工具来实时跟踪mempool的大小和平均手续费水平。用户可以根据网络拥堵情况调整手续费,以平衡交易速度和成本。
  3. 矿工的最低接受费用 (Miner's Minimum Fee) :矿工在狗狗币网络中扮演着至关重要的角色,他们负责验证交易并将其打包到区块中。矿工会根据自身的运营成本(包括硬件成本、电力成本、网络费用等)以及对收益的预期,设定一个最低接受费用标准。只有手续费高于这个标准的交易,才会被矿工考虑打包进区块。不同的矿工可能会有不同的最低接受费用标准,这取决于他们的具体情况和策略。用户可以通过观察一段时间内区块的手续费情况,来估计当前矿工的最低接受费用。一些矿池也会公开其最低接受费用标准,以便用户参考。设置合理的手续费可以确保交易能够被及时确认,同时避免支付过高的费用。
  4. 交易的复杂性 (Transaction Complexity) :并非所有交易都是一样的,一些复杂的交易,例如多重签名交易、使用智能合约的交易或包含大量脚本代码的交易,会消耗更多的计算资源进行验证。多重签名交易需要多个私钥的授权才能完成,这增加了验证的复杂性。智能合约交易则涉及到在区块链上执行代码,需要消耗大量的计算资源。这些交易需要更多的处理步骤和数据存储,从而增加了矿工的工作量,因此手续费也会相应提高。在设计复杂的交易时,需要仔细评估其对手续费的影响,并权衡功能和成本之间的关系。

如何估算狗狗币交易手续费

在狗狗币网络中,交易手续费并非固定值,而是根据交易的大小(以字节为单位)和当前网络拥堵程度动态变化。精确计算狗狗币交易手续费颇具挑战,但以下策略可助您做出明智的估算:

  1. 借助区块链浏览器或API :区块链浏览器和应用程序编程接口(API)是洞悉狗狗币网络实时状态的利器。它们能提供当前网络拥堵状况的概览,并给出建议的手续费水平,助您在交易中获得更快的确认速度。例如,Blockchair和SoChain等区块链浏览器提供了关于交易费用和确认时间的详细数据,帮助用户根据当前网络状况优化手续费设置。许多API接口也允许开发者将这些信息集成到自己的应用程序中,为用户提供更加便捷的手续费估算服务。
  2. 分析近期区块数据 :通过分析最近的狗狗币区块,您可以了解矿工打包交易时接受的手续费范围。这反映了当前市场对手续费的普遍接受程度,是设置合理手续费的重要参考依据。大多数区块链浏览器都具备查看区块信息的功能,包括每个区块包含的交易及其支付的手续费。分析这些数据可以帮助您更好地理解当前网络的手续费市场。
  3. 利用钱包的自动手续费功能 :许多现代狗狗币钱包软件集成了自动手续费调整功能。这些功能会根据当前的网络拥堵状况,智能地为您调整交易手续费,力求在合理时间内获得确认。这些钱包通常会分析历史数据和实时网络信息,使用算法来预测合理的手续费水平,简化用户设置手续费的流程。务必注意,不同钱包的自动手续费算法可能有所不同,因此确认钱包使用的算法和参数至关重要。
  4. 手动调整手续费设置 :对于具备技术背景的高级用户,手动设置手续费是可行的选择。然而,这需要对狗狗币网络运行机制有深入的理解。若手续费设置过低,您的交易可能长时间滞留在未确认交易池中,甚至最终被网络拒绝。在手动设置手续费时,需要考虑交易的大小、网络拥堵程度以及您对交易确认时间的要求。一些高级钱包和命令行工具允许用户精细地控制手续费,但同时也需要承担更高的风险。

狗狗币交易手续费的注意事项

  1. 手续费过低可能导致交易延迟 :狗狗币交易的手续费是支付给矿工的,用于激励他们将您的交易打包进区块。如果手续费设置得过低,矿工可能会优先处理手续费更高的交易,导致您的交易长时间处于未确认状态,甚至可能被从交易池中移除。特别是在网络拥堵时,交易确认时间会显著延长。可以通过区块浏览器查看当前网络的平均手续费水平,以此来判断您的手续费是否合理。
  2. 手续费过高可能造成浪费 :虽然较高的手续费可以确保交易快速得到确认,但这也会导致不必要的资金浪费。尤其对于小额交易,过高的手续费会显著降低交易的性价比。用户应该根据交易金额和紧急程度,综合考虑并选择合适的手续费水平。一些钱包提供了自动手续费估算功能,可以作为参考。
  3. 了解钱包软件的手续费设置 :不同的狗狗币钱包在手续费设置方面存在差异。一些钱包允许用户完全自定义手续费,而另一些钱包则提供了“经济”、“普通”、“快速”等预设选项。用户务必仔细阅读钱包软件的官方文档或帮助信息,充分了解各种设置选项的含义和影响,确保能够正确设置手续费,避免不必要的损失。部分钱包还支持手动输入Gwei值来精确控制手续费。
  4. 注意交易的优先级 :在需要紧急确认交易的情况下,例如进行快速支付或参与限时抢购等活动时,用户可以适当提高手续费,以增加交易被矿工优先打包的可能性,确保交易能够尽快得到确认。相反,对于非紧急的交易,例如将狗狗币从交易所转移到个人钱包,可以适当降低手续费,以节省交易成本。合理评估交易的紧急程度,并据此调整手续费,是优化交易成本的关键。
  5. 关注网络拥堵情况 :在发起狗狗币交易之前,务必关注当前狗狗币网络的拥堵状况。可以通过使用狗狗币区块浏览器(如Dogechain.info)或API接口,实时监控未确认交易的数量和平均手续费水平。当网络拥堵时,即使设置了相对较高的手续费,交易也可能需要更长的时间才能得到确认。了解网络状况有助于用户更好地预估交易确认时间,并合理设置手续费,避免交易延迟或支付过高的手续费。

实例分析:狗狗币交易手续费详解

假设用户A希望向用户B转账1000枚狗狗币。在区块链交易中,转账并非完全免费,用户A需要支付一定的手续费(矿工费)以激励矿工将该交易打包进区块。这个手续费的高低,直接影响交易被确认的速度。

当狗狗币网络处于高拥堵状态时,意味着待处理的交易数量激增,交易手续费也会相应提高。区块链浏览器通常会提供一个建议的手续费率,例如1 DOGE/KB(每千字节狗狗币)。假设用户A的这笔转账交易数据大小为0.5KB,按照这个费率,用户A至少需要支付 0.5 DOGE (0.5 KB * 1 DOGE/KB) 的手续费,才能期望这笔交易能够被矿工优先处理,从而更快地得到确认。

若用户A选择支付低于建议的手续费,比如只支付0.2 DOGE,那么这笔交易很可能会被矿工延迟处理,甚至直接忽略。这意味着交易会长时间处于“未确认”状态,严重情况下甚至可能被从交易池中丢弃,导致交易失败。因此,手续费过低的交易,确认时间是无法保证的。

如果用户A对这笔交易的时效性有较高要求,希望尽快完成转账,可以选择支付高于建议的手续费。例如,支付1 DOGE甚至更高的手续费,可以增加交易被矿工优先打包的可能性,从而大大缩短交易确认时间。手续费越高,矿工打包的意愿通常也越强,交易确认速度也越快。

狗狗币手续费未来展望

狗狗币社区致力于提升其区块链技术的性能,目标在于提高交易处理速度并显著降低交易手续费。这种努力的核心在于实施诸如隔离见证(SegWit)和闪电网络(Lightning Network)等创新技术。SegWit通过优化交易结构,在区块中容纳更多交易,从而提高交易吞吐量。而闪电网络则通过建立链下支付通道,允许用户进行快速、低成本的微支付,从而大幅度减少对主链交易的依赖,进一步降低手续费。这些技术升级旨在使狗狗币交易更具吸引力,尤其是在小额支付和日常交易场景中。

狗狗币生态系统是一个持续发展的领域,其手续费机制也并非一成不变,而是会随着网络拥堵情况、社区共识以及技术升级而不断调整和优化。因此,用户应密切关注狗狗币社区的官方公告、开发者动态以及相关新闻报道,以便及时掌握最新的手续费政策变动、网络升级计划以及其他可能影响交易成本的重要信息。这包括关注社区论坛、社交媒体渠道以及狗狗币核心开发团队发布的正式声明,确保能够根据最新的情况调整交易策略,从而优化交易体验。

如何节省狗狗币交易手续费

尽管狗狗币(Dogecoin, DOGE)交易手续费并非固定不变,而是依据网络状况动态调整,用户依然可以采取多种策略来有效降低交易成本。理解这些策略对于优化狗狗币交易体验至关重要:

  1. 选择网络低拥堵时段交易 :狗狗币区块链网络的拥堵程度直接影响交易手续费。当网络活动较低,即交易量较少时,矿工验证交易的竞争减少,因此手续费往往会显著降低。用户可以利用区块链浏览器,例如Blockchair或Dogechain.info,实时监测狗狗币网络的交易活动和平均手续费水平。许多加密货币数据API也提供类似的网络拥堵度数据,方便用户程序化地获取信息并作出决策。选择在非高峰时段,例如深夜或清晨(基于您的时区),进行交易通常能节省手续费。
  2. 尽量避免合并UTXO :UTXO(Unspent Transaction Output,未花费的交易输出)是狗狗币交易的基本组成部分。每个UTXO代表一笔先前交易中分配给您的狗狗币金额。如果您将多个小的UTXO合并到一个新的交易中,该交易的数据大小将会增加。由于矿工通常根据交易的大小(以字节为单位)收取手续费,因此较大的交易需要支付更高的手续费。尽量减少需要合并的UTXO数量,可以有效降低交易成本。例如,避免频繁进行小额交易,而是选择积累到一定数量后再进行交易。
  3. 利用批量处理交易功能 :某些狗狗币钱包和交易平台提供批量处理交易的功能。这项功能允许用户将多个独立的交易合并成一个单一的区块链交易。虽然总的交易数据大小会增加,但由于只需支付一次交易的基本费用,因此总体的平均手续费通常会显著降低。这对需要频繁向多个地址发送狗狗币的用户来说尤其有用,比如商家进行批量支付或交易所进行提现操作。使用时请注意,某些钱包可能会对批量交易的地址数量有所限制。
  4. 密切关注社区公告及手续费调整提案 :狗狗币社区活跃且经常进行改进和优化。社区可能会不定期地提出降低手续费的提案,并通过硬分叉或软分叉等方式实施。同时,一些交易平台或狗狗币相关的项目也可能会推出手续费优惠活动。因此,密切关注狗狗币社区论坛(如Reddit的r/dogecoin)、官方社交媒体渠道以及其他相关公告,有助于及时了解最新的手续费政策和优惠活动。通过参与社区讨论,用户也能更好地理解狗狗币网络的发展方向。